Lisa’s aptitude for organization was evident as a child. She loved to organize her mother’s art supplies. Lisa knew that her love for organization was unique, but she had no idea that organizing was a skill that could be learned. She assumed you either had it or didn't.
Lisa launched the blog Organized 365 because she thought it would be beneficial for search engine optimization (SEO), but she had no idea how to make money from it. She began writing about organization on her blog and 3 months later, Lisa became an in-home professional organizer who was paid to help individuals get organized. For 3 years, she has dabbled in home organizing and blogging.
In her first three years of business, Lisa had to get over a lot of limiting beliefs. One of them was that she was more valuable than her $15 rate to organize homes. So she changed her rate to $40. Then, for her second year, she charged $50 and added some people to the team. Five years later, when Lisa quit organizing, she was charging $75 an hour and she wasn't even organizing the home, she was just making the arrangements. It was a big deal for Lisa to realize that, as a woman, she could make more money and steer clear of the mindset that she needed to keep her business small.
Lisa shares three tips for organizing. First, do a time study on how long it takes to do the housework – cleaning your house, doing the laundry, preparing meals, maintaining your vehicle, organizing your finances, or paying your bills. All these things take a significant amount of time. Second, start organizing by looking around at what you have and reorganizing it or putting it where you need it in the house. You can also buy specific organizers to help you. Lastly, you can either choose to be a maximalist or a minimalist; it makes no difference. It’s not the amount of stuff you have, it's the right amount of stuff for you.
